Suppose you have a 2.8GHz computer now. The computer you will get in N years is 5.6GHz right?
so the computer you are be waiting for is twice as powerful as yours now.
According to the information to the left side of you attachment. Every 3 years the speed of a computer is multiplied by a factor of 4.
You only need to double the speed, so you need to wait only 1.5 years.
OpenStudy (anonymous):
N=1.5 years or 1 year and 6 months
